They produce a world-class performing arts festival with a broad sweep of programming in order to enhance the vitality of cultural life in Lower Manhattan./n/nThe River To River Festival is the largest summer-long, free arts festival in New York City. Entering its 9th season, the Festival takes place from mid-June through mid-August, in a variety of public venues that canvas all of Downtown New York - from Chambers Street down to the southern tip of Manhattan and across the island from river to river.



They produce a world-class performing arts festival with a broad sweep of programming in order to enhance the vitality of cultural life in Lower Manhattan, removing barriers to experiencing live arts with free admission to popular, mostly outdoor, public venues. They aspire to attract diverse audiences.
